The Coalition has hit out at the Defence Department's 'insane' Net Zero Strategy, calling on the Albanese government to keep Australia's military focused on combating 'real threats'.
A Defence Department plan charting the military's path to net zero has drawn criticism from the Coalition , who argue the Australian Defence Force should remain focused on"the real threats that are at our doorstep".The Coalition has hit out at the Defence Department 's"insane" Net Zero Strategy, calling on the Albanese government to keep Australia's military focused on combating"real threats".
Defence released the strategy late last month, with the document outlining an"emissions reduction plan that provides an actionable pathway to support net zero targets and accelerate Defence's transition to clean energy".
